According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 465 reports of Neoplasm malignant have been filed in association with LEFLUNOMIDE (Leflunomide). This represents 0.8% of all adverse event reports for LEFLUNOMIDE.

How Dangerous Is Neoplasm malignant From LEFLUNOMIDE?
Of the 465 reports, 16 (3.4%) resulted in death, 108 (23.2%) required hospitalization, and 16 (3.4%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Neoplasm malignant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for LEFLUNOMIDE. However, 465 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
